NeurIPS 2025 papers are out—and it’s a lot to take in. This visualization (best viewed on a computer, not mobile) lets you explore the entire research landscape interactively, with clusters, summaries, and LLM-generated explanations that make the field easier to grasp. The visualization heavily uses Cohere’s generation and embedding models and a workflow described below to explore such large text archives. The data is ultimately plotted with datamapplot with some customization. Thanks for reading Language Models & Co.! Subscribe for free to receive new posts and support my work. NeurIPS is known as one of the leading machine learning conferences at which some of the top research is presented. Having attended several, the experience can be challenging in several ways: In a field that moves as fast as ML, the field often evolves between the May submission deadline and the December conference.
